Schwab US Large- Cap ETF

195 hedge funds and large institutions have $1.13B invested in Schwab US Large- Cap ETF in 2015 Q1 according to their latest regulatory filings, with 28 funds opening new positions, 84 increasing their positions, 66 reducing their positions, and 13 closing their positions.
